How Should I Set My Thermostat for When I'm At Work?
For plenty of hours a day you’re gone at work, or maybe at school. Yet your comfort system keeps going and going, despite the house being empty. This uses a lot of energy and feels like wasting money. You can significantly reduce this cost by adjusting the thermostat up or down before you head to work and adjusting it back to your preferred temperature when you come home. But how much should you adjust it?
Here’s what the Department of Energy has to say about thermostat settings:
You can save as much as 10% a year on heating and cooling by just adjusting your thermostat down 7°-10°F for eight hours a day from its typical setting. The percentage of savings from setback is greater for buildings in cooler climates than for those in more extreme climates.
The lower the contrast between the outdoor and indoor temperatures, the less expensive your complete cooling bill will be. You can effectively save energy through the winter by adjusting the thermostat to about 68°F while you're awake and setting it lower while you're sleeping or away from home. During the summer, you can use the same strategy with central air conditioning by leaving your house warmer than normal when you are at work and tweaking the thermostat to a setting as high as is comfortable for you when you're home and want cooling and to ensure humidity control if necessary.
You could have been told that doing these adjustments are not worth the effort because your comfort system has to work even harder to go back to your favored temperature, using up your savings, but the energy department dismisses that claim, particularly for heaters: “A common misconception associated with thermostats is that a furnace works harder than normal to warm the space back to a comfortable temperature after the thermostat has been set back, resulting in little or no savings. In fact, as soon as your house drops below its normal temperature, it will lose energy to the surrounding environment more slowly.”
Programmable and Smart Thermostats
Even with the benefits of setting your thermostat any time you head to work, it’s easy to miss in the rush of getting ready and on your way. This is one perk of programmable and smart thermostats. You can set your thermostat to automatically change to a higher or lower temperature through your regular work hours. And with a smart thermostat, you can change the temperature (or the programming schedule) remotely. This is particularly helpful if you’ve neglected to change the setting before going on a long trip.
Always Remember the Pets
If you have pets at home, think about their comfort as well. Cats and dogs with thick fur won’t be comfortable with high temperatures. And pets with less dense fur may not be comfortable with cold temperatures. The same is true of tropical birds, fish and reptiles. Because temperature tolerances deviate significantly by breed and species, so review them for your pets.
More Advantages of Changing Your Thermostat for When You’re Away
- Carbon emissions - The more you use your heating and cooling, the more carbon emissions you produce. Preserving energy minimizes air pollution and greenhouse gasses.
- HVAC Longevity - Demanding too much from your HVAC unit can reduce its life expectancy and cause additional maintenance to be necessary. It also means the air filter can clog up more quickly, making your air less clean.
